This SPECIFIC (Dechra) CGD-M Senior All Breeds Medium Dry Dog Food is designed for medium breed senior dogs (10-25 kg) to support joint health, manage weight, and aid kidney and heart function. It provides high levels of omega-3 fatty acids for joint flexibility and includes lower calories and higher fiber to help prevent weight gain in less active older dogs. A potential consideration is that it requires a veterinary prescription.

Is this food suitable for all senior dogs?

This specific formula (CGD-M) is designed for medium breed senior dogs weighing between 10-25 kg. While it addresses common senior issues, always consult your veterinarian to confirm it's the best fit for your dog's breed size and health needs.

Do I need a prescription to buy this food?

Yes, SPECIFIC (Dechra) CGD-M Senior All Breeds Medium Dry Dog Food is a veterinary diet and requires a prescription from your veterinarian.

How does this food help with kidney health?

It contains moderately reduced levels of phosphorus and sodium, which helps to lessen the workload on the kidneys.

What is the source of the omega-3 fatty acids?

The omega-3 fatty acids are sourced from fish oil, known for its benefits in supporting joint flexibility.

How should I store the food?

Store the dry food in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ight. Ensure the bag is sealed tightly after each use to maintain freshness.

Can I feed this to my adult dog?

This food is specifically formulated for senior dogs. It is not intended for adult dogs unless specifically recommended by your veterinarian for a particular health condition.

What are the benefits for heart health?

The food is supplemented with taurine, an amino acid essential for supporting healthy heart muscle function in dogs.

Troubleshooting

Dog refusing to eat the new food.

Ensure a slow transition over 7-10 days. Try warming the food slightly or adding a small amount of warm water to enhance aroma. Consult your veterinarian if the refusal persists.

Digestive upset (e.g., loose stools, vomiting) after starting the food.

This can indicate a too-rapid transition. Revert to the previous food and re-introduce the new food more slowly. If symptoms persist, contact your veterinarian.

Dog appears to be gaining or losing too much weight.

Adjust portion sizes based on veterinary recommendations. Monitor your dog's activity level and body condition score. Consult your veterinarian to refine feeding amounts.

Transitioning to the Food:

When switching to SPECIFIC (Dechra) CGD-M Senior All Breeds Medium Dry Dog Food, it is recommended to do so gradually over a period of 7-10 days. Mix increasing amounts of the new food with decreasing amounts of the old food to help prevent digestive upset.
